I am very new to Linux and have installed Cacti on my Fedora Core 2 PC
I can log into Cati and can add devices too , the snmp of which are picked too but no graphs are displayed in the Graph view
Even when i try to graph the traffic/ CPU load for the local host, there are no graphs displayed.
The path for rrdtool has been checked and its correct and so is the php path

check the permissions within you cacti directory (i.e. /var/www/cacti). Make sure that user that cacti runs as has permissions to rra directory.

for my case it was the poller: cmd.php now named poller.php i had to put the new name in crontab.
I was doing an upgrade from 0.8.5a to .8.6f
